1955–56: The First Test Series Between New Zealand and Pakistan

The rivalry officially began when Pakistan toured New Zealand during the 1955–56 season. This marked the first Test series between the two nations and laid the foundation for future encounters. Both teams were still developing their identities in international cricket, making the series an important milestone.

Pakistan displayed strong cricketing skills despite playing in unfamiliar conditions, while New Zealand gained valuable experience against a growing cricket nation.

1992 Cricket World Cup: A Historic Semi-Final

One of the most iconic moments in the New Zealand National Cricket Team vs Pakistan National Cricket Team timeline came during the 1992 Cricket World Cup. New Zealand entered the semi-final as one of the tournament favorites after dominating the group stage.

Pakistan, however, produced a remarkable performance to defeat New Zealand and advance to the final. Pakistan later won the World Cup, making this victory one of the most significant moments in the rivalry.
